CrockPot Taco Pasta

CrockPot Taco Pasta is the ultimate set-it-and-forget-it meal. Hearty ground beef, zesty taco seasoning, and creamy melted cheese with pasta.
Prep Time15 minutes
Cook Time6 hours
Total Time6 hours 15 minutes
Course: Dinner, Main Course, Meal
Cuisine: crock pot, slow cooker
Search Result: CrockPot Taco Pasta Recipe, Slow CookerTaco Pasta Recipe
Servings: 6

Ingredients

  • 1 lb Ground Beef - Browned and drained of any grease.
  • 3 tablespoon Taco Seasoning.
  • 10 oz Diced Tomatoes with Green Chilies
  • 8 oz Tomato Sauce.
  • 1 cup Beef Broth.
  • 8 oz Elbow Macaroni Pasta - uncooked.
  • 1 cup Cheddar Cheese -Freshly shredded is preferred.
  • ½ cup Sour Cream.

Instructions

  • Brown. If you have not done so, brown your ground beef in a skillet (or the microwave), breaking up the ground beef as it cooks. Then drain off the excess grease from the browned beef.
  • Layer. Place the cooked ground beef into your slow cooker and layer (in this order) the taco seasoning, diced tomatoes, tomato sauce, and beef broth over it. Stir the ingredients to combine.
  • Slow Cook. Cover your slow cooker and slow cook the ingredients for Low Setting: four to six hours or High Setting: two to three hours.
  • Pasta About 15-20 minutes before serving stir in your uncooked pasta. This step should be done on 'high' as you will need to finish slow cooking on high.
  • Cheese. Once your pasta is done cooking, you can stir in the shredded cheese and optional sour cream and serve.
